New Jersey officials say a Bergen County-based vacation travel club and its owner defrauded dozens of consumers by failing to provide promised promotional cruises, airfares and discounts.

The state Attorney General's Office has filed a five-county civil lawsuit against Global Travel Solutions LLC and its owner, Jason Krieck, alleging violations of the state's consumer fraud act. Besides seeking to freeze the firm's assets and shut down its website, the state also seeks temporary restraining orders barring the firm from advertising for or selling memberships.

A message left for the firm, which maintained addresses in Montvale and Haddonfield, was not immediately returned Monday. A phone number for Krieck could not be located.

The state's consumer affairs division has received 54 complaints about the company.
